Product description
A second stunning adventure starring the troubled, brilliant and always surprising Young Sherlock Holmes! Sherlock knows that Amyus Crowe, his mysterious American tutor, has dark secrets. But he didn’t expect to find a notorious killer, hanged by the US government, apparently alive and well in Surrey – and Crowe mixed up in it all. So begins an adventure that will take Sherlock across the ocean to America: to the centre of a deadly web where life and death are cheap, and the truth has a price no sane person would pay…
